    105 
    106 /*
    107  * RIO: RED with IN/OUT bit
    108  *   described in
    109  *	"Explicit Allocation of Best Effort Packet Delivery Service"
    110  *	David D. Clark and Wenjia Fang, MIT Lab for Computer Science
    111  *	http://diffserv.lcs.mit.edu/Papers/exp-alloc-ddc-wf.{ps,pdf}
    112  *
    113  * this implementation is extended to support more than 2 drop precedence
    114  * values as described in RFC2597 (Assured Forwarding PHB Group).
    115  *
    116  */
    117 /*
    118  * AF DS (differentiated service) codepoints.
    119  * (classes can be mapped to CBQ or H-FSC classes.)
    120  *
    121  *      0   1   2   3   4   5   6   7
    122  *    +---+---+---+---+---+---+---+---+
    123  *    |   CLASS   |DropPre| 0 |  CU   |
    124  *    +---+---+---+---+---+---+---+---+
    125  *
    126  *    class 1: 001
    127  *    class 2: 010
    128  *    class 3: 011
    129  *    class 4: 100
    130  *
    131  *    low drop prec:    01
    132  *    medium drop prec: 10
    133  *    high drop prec:   11
    134  */
    135 
    136 /* normal red parameters */
    137 #define	W_WEIGHT	512	/* inverse of weight of EWMA (511/512) */
    138 				/* q_weight = 0.00195 */
    139 
    140 /* red parameters for a slow link */
    141 #define	W_WEIGHT_1	128	/* inverse of weight of EWMA (127/128) */
    142 				/* q_weight = 0.0078125 */
    143 
    144 /* red parameters for a very slow link (e.g., dialup) */
    145 #define	W_WEIGHT_2	64	/* inverse of weight of EWMA (63/64) */
    146 				/* q_weight = 0.015625 */
    147 
    148 /* fixed-point uses 12-bit decimal places */
    149 #define	FP_SHIFT	12	/* fixed-point shift */
    150 
    151 /* red parameters for drop probability */
    152 #define	INV_P_MAX	10	/* inverse of max drop probability */
    153 #define	TH_MIN		 5	/* min threshold */
    154 #define	TH_MAX		15	/* max threshold */
    155 
    156 #define	RIO_LIMIT	60	/* default max queue lenght */
    157 #define	RIO_STATS		/* collect statistics */

    204 
    205 rio_t *
    206 rio_alloc(int weight, struct redparams *params, int flags, int pkttime)
    207 {
    208 	rio_t	*rp;
    209 	int	 w, i;
    210 	int	 npkts_per_sec;
    211 
    212 	rp = malloc(sizeof(rio_t), M_DEVBUF, M_WAITOK|M_ZERO);
    213 	if (rp == NULL)
    214 		return (NULL);
    215 
    216 	rp->rio_flags = flags;
    217 	if (pkttime == 0)
    218 		/* default packet time: 1000 bytes / 10Mbps * 8 * 1000000 */
    219 		rp->rio_pkttime = 800;
    220 	else
    221 		rp->rio_pkttime = pkttime;
    222 
    223 	if (weight != 0)
    224 		rp->rio_weight = weight;
    225 	else {
    226 		/* use default */
    227 		rp->rio_weight = W_WEIGHT;
    228 
    229 		/* when the link is very slow, adjust red parameters */
    230 		npkts_per_sec = 1000000 / rp->rio_pkttime;
    231 		if (npkts_per_sec < 50) {
    232 			/* up to about 400Kbps */
    233 			rp->rio_weight = W_WEIGHT_2;
    234 		} else if (npkts_per_sec < 300) {
    235 			/* up to about 2.4Mbps */
    236 			rp->rio_weight = W_WEIGHT_1;
    237 		}
    238 	}
    239 
    240 	/* calculate wshift.  weight must be power of 2 */
    241 	w = rp->rio_weight;
    242 	for (i = 0; w > 1; i++)
    243 		w = w >> 1;
    244 	rp->rio_wshift = i;
    245 	w = 1 << rp->rio_wshift;
    246 	if (w != rp->rio_weight) {
    247 		printf("invalid weight value %d for red! use %d\n",
    248 		       rp->rio_weight, w);
    249 		rp->rio_weight = w;
    250 	}
    251 
    252 	/* allocate weight table */
    253 	rp->rio_wtab = wtab_alloc(rp->rio_weight);
    254 
    255 	for (i = 0; i < RIO_NDROPPREC; i++) {
    256 		struct dropprec_state *prec = &rp->rio_precstate[i];
    257 
    258 		prec->avg = 0;
    259 		prec->idle = 1;
    260 
    261 		if (params == NULL || params[i].inv_pmax == 0)
    262 			prec->inv_pmax = default_rio_params[i].inv_pmax;
    263 		else
    264 			prec->inv_pmax = params[i].inv_pmax;
    265 		if (params == NULL || params[i].th_min == 0)
    266 			prec->th_min = default_rio_params[i].th_min;
    267 		else
    268 			prec->th_min = params[i].th_min;
    269 		if (params == NULL || params[i].th_max == 0)
    270 			prec->th_max = default_rio_params[i].th_max;
    271 		else
    272 			prec->th_max = params[i].th_max;
    273 
    274 		/*
    275 		 * th_min_s and th_max_s are scaled versions of th_min
    276 		 * and th_max to be compared with avg.
    277 		 */
    278 		prec->th_min_s = prec->th_min << (rp->rio_wshift + FP_SHIFT);
    279 		prec->th_max_s = prec->th_max << (rp->rio_wshift + FP_SHIFT);
    280 
    281 		/*
    282 		 * precompute probability denominator
    283 		 *  probd = (2 * (TH_MAX-TH_MIN) / pmax) in fixed-point
    284 		 */
    285 		prec->probd = (2 * (prec->th_max - prec->th_min)
    286 			       * prec->inv_pmax) << FP_SHIFT;
    287 
    288 		microtime(&prec->last);
    289 	}
    290 
    291 	return (rp);
    292 }

    341 
    342 int
    343 rio_addq(rio_t *rp, class_queue_t *q, struct mbuf *m,
    344     struct altq_pktattr *pktattr)
    345 {
    346 	int			 avg, droptype;
    347 	u_int8_t		 dsfield, odsfield;
    348 	int			 dpindex, i, n, t;
    349 	struct timeval		 now;
    350 	struct dropprec_state	*prec;
    351 
    352 	dsfield = odsfield = read_dsfield(m, pktattr);
    353 	dpindex = dscp2index(dsfield);
    354 
    355 	/*
    356 	 * update avg of the precedence states whose drop precedence
    357 	 * is larger than or equal to the drop precedence of the packet
    358 	 */
    359 	now.tv_sec = 0;
    360 	for (i = dpindex; i < RIO_NDROPPREC; i++) {
    361 		prec = &rp->rio_precstate[i];
    362 		avg = prec->avg;
    363 		if (prec->idle) {
    364 			prec->idle = 0;
    365 			if (now.tv_sec == 0)
    366 				microtime(&now);
    367 			t = (now.tv_sec - prec->last.tv_sec);
    368 			if (t > 60)
    369 				avg = 0;
    370 			else {
    371 				t = t * 1000000 +
    372 					(now.tv_usec - prec->last.tv_usec);
    373 				n = t / rp->rio_pkttime;
    374 				/* calculate (avg = (1 - Wq)^n * avg) */
    375 				if (n > 0)
    376 					avg = (avg >> FP_SHIFT) *
    377 						pow_w(rp->rio_wtab, n);
    378 			}
    379 		}
    380 
    381 		/* run estimator. (avg is scaled by WEIGHT in fixed-point) */
    382 		avg += (prec->qlen << FP_SHIFT) - (avg >> rp->rio_wshift);
    383 		prec->avg = avg;		/* save the new value */
    384 		/*
    385 		 * count keeps a tally of arriving traffic that has not
    386 		 * been dropped.
    387 		 */
    388 		prec->count++;
    389 	}
    390 
    391 	prec = &rp->rio_precstate[dpindex];
    392 	avg = prec->avg;
    393 
    394 	/* see if we drop early */
    395 	droptype = DTYPE_NODROP;
    396 	if (avg >= prec->th_min_s && prec->qlen > 1) {
    397 		if (avg >= prec->th_max_s) {
    398 			/* avg >= th_max: forced drop */
    399 			droptype = DTYPE_FORCED;
    400 		} else if (prec->old == 0) {
    401 			/* first exceeds th_min */
    402 			prec->count = 1;
    403 			prec->old = 1;
    404 		} else if (drop_early((avg - prec->th_min_s) >> rp->rio_wshift,
    405 				      prec->probd, prec->count)) {
    406 			/* unforced drop by red */
    407 			droptype = DTYPE_EARLY;
    408 		}
    409 	} else {
    410 		/* avg < th_min */
    411 		prec->old = 0;
    412 	}
    413 
    414 	/*
    415 	 * if the queue length hits the hard limit, it's a forced drop.
    416 	 */
    417 	if (droptype == DTYPE_NODROP && qlen(q) >= qlimit(q))
    418 		droptype = DTYPE_FORCED;
    419 
    420 	if (droptype != DTYPE_NODROP) {
    421 		/* always drop incoming packet (as opposed to randomdrop) */
    422 		for (i = dpindex; i < RIO_NDROPPREC; i++)
    423 			rp->rio_precstate[i].count = 0;
    424 #ifdef RIO_STATS
    425 		if (droptype == DTYPE_EARLY)
    426 			rp->q_stats[dpindex].drop_unforced++;
    427 		else
    428 			rp->q_stats[dpindex].drop_forced++;
    429 		PKTCNTR_ADD(&rp->q_stats[dpindex].drop_cnt, m_pktlen(m));
    430 #endif
    431 		m_freem(m);
    432 		return (-1);
    433 	}
    434 
    435 	for (i = dpindex; i < RIO_NDROPPREC; i++)
    436 		rp->rio_precstate[i].qlen++;
    437 
    438 	/* save drop precedence index in mbuf hdr */
    439 	RIOM_SET_PRECINDEX(m, dpindex);
    440 
    441 	if (rp->rio_flags & RIOF_CLEARDSCP)
    442 		dsfield &= ~DSCP_MASK;
    443 
    444 	if (dsfield != odsfield)
    445 		write_dsfield(m, pktattr, dsfield);
    446 
    447 	_addq(q, m);
    448 
    449 #ifdef RIO_STATS
    450 	PKTCNTR_ADD(&rp->q_stats[dpindex].xmit_cnt, m_pktlen(m));
    451 #endif
    452 	return (0);
    453 }
